By Sant Kirpal Singh, Mexico-City, 11 December, 1972

Commentator: Master, we would like to ask You if You are in accordance with the opinion of Pope Paul?


Sant Kirpal Singh: What is his opinion?

Commentator: That the devil is the cause of all the ills and badness in the world.

Sant Kirpal Singh: The truth remains that God made the universe. There are two aspects: one is going into expression, the other is receding back. The word ‘Brahm’ is used to mean the power going into expression, which is the cause of all expression in the universe. This is called negative. The other power is positive, which brings back souls to God.
The power going into expression is called by some as Satan or devil. It is called by the Rishis as ‘Brahm’. These are two powers made by God just as electricity somewhere burns fire and somewhere congeals water into ice. The power is the same, but it has two expressions: one going into expression, the other receding back. Had there been no power going into expression called Brahm, there would have been no world whatsoever. That Brahm has the law, “As you sow, so shall you reap.” That Brahm power is very just. Naturally the incarnations of Brahm, when they come into the world, their job is just to punish the wicked, uphold the righteous, and set the world going. This matter is very intricate, I tell you. Further, I will just give an example: The king is the appointing authority of the commander-in-chief; he is also the appointing authority of the viceroy. The two work for the sake of the king; it is the king who has given them power. But their work is different. When a city is in trouble, the civil officers hand it over to the military. What do they do? They punish the wicked, fire and kill some, save hundreds of the righteous. When it is in order, they hand it back to the civil.

Sant Kirpal Singh: This is not the end-all. There are some things further to be explained, a few words more, if you want full; if you want half reply, it is up to you. This will go to the world population, you see. Now we are responsible.

The commander-in-chief knows fully well that he has been given power by the king: he destroys, he kills, etc. But he never says, “I convey you the orders of the king”. It is the incarnations of the positive power who say like that; they are the Saints. Those who come like the commander-in-chief, they say, “I order – fire!” Different expressions – although both at heart know that they have got this power from God.

And this is done only to have the ‘Word’ into expression – otherwise there would have been no world.

Our own actions and reactions bring on these things, all the troubles, killings, this and that. The incarnations of the positive power or Saints look after the souls to go back to God.
The world does not end. It goes on changing, from Kali Yuga, the Iron Age to Golden Age. Negative power goes on punishing to set the world right and let it go on – not to depopulate, but to get it to continue, to go on. And the positive power works – takes our soul back to God. Mind is the negative power working within each man. Its work is always to keep you away from God – to keep you away in the world. So naturally punishment is there; killing is there; wars are there; all these things; sometimes plagues are there. These are functions of theirs (negative powers) first. Yet righteous people will also come up now – the Golden Age arises from the Iron Age – that won’t fall down from heaven all at once. So awakening is there, in the East and West both. People have thought that they are fed up with all these things, they want a way out – the other way (of the positive power) is what is wanted. Negative power does not spare even its incarnations. They also punish the negative. I will give you an example: Rama killed the brother of Brahma. Then Rama came in the incarnation of Lord Krishna. That brother who was killed came as dacoit in the wilderness and there he killed him (Krishna). He came to Krishna and said, “Well, I have done wrong”. And Krishna said: “No, no, I killed you (before)”. This power does not spare even the incarnations, you see. So the day of judgement is individual and also as a whole – as a class…

Commentator: What is the meaning of ‘Science of the Soul?’

Sant Kirpal Singh: The Science of the Soul is God’s work. We are souls under the control of the negative power. So incarnations of the positive power come to save and bring them back to God. The other day in my talk I said that there should be no revolution of the body – not the body, but of the evil propensities of the mind – that which takes man away from God. There should be a spiritual revolution, and that is going on. I replied to this question in my talk the day before yesterday: everybody is now getting such an experience openly, to save – at large.

Awakening is going on all around, in the East and West. That means the Golden Age is arising from the Iron Age, and the Science of the Soul is for that.

It is a probation, you see. I told you in my talk the other day that a spiritual revolution is going on now. The righteous will find that this is not the revolution of the body, but of the evil propensities of the mind. Mind is the slave of the negative power. Had there been no negative power, there would have been no world whatsoever.
